Coglians - Cjanevate

The Coglians-Cjanevate massif is the highest group of peaks in the Carnic Alps, being Mt. Coglians 2780 m high and the Crete da Cjanevate 2769 m high.
Both peaks are made of nice Devonic reef limestone and subject to intense karstic phenomena.

Castelvenere

Castelvenere is a castle sited on the left edge of the Dragogna river valley in the municipality of Buje (HR) in Istria. Its present day croatian name is Kaštel.
During the Middle Ages, and until 1420, this was one of the easternmost castles of the Patriarchate of Aquileia. Later conquered by Venezia was abandoned as a fortress and turned into a tiny village as is today.
The church is on a little saddle between the castle hill and the main hill where present day Kaštel is located.

Today most of the houses in Castelvenere are abandoned and ruined, but some people are restoring a couple of buildings and I discovered there are some ruins on sale.
